Hi Daniel, The disks have to be synchronized before you can start COLO. So try someth= ing like this: {'execute': 'drive-mirror', 'arguments':{ 'device': 'colo-disk0', 'job-id'= : 'resync', 'target': 'nbd://SECONDARY:?/colo-disk0', 'mode': 'existing', = 'format': 'raw', 'sync': 'full'} } Then, after the job is ready: {'execute': 'stop'} {'execute': 'block-job-cancel', 'arguments':{ 'device': 'resync'} } And then you can add the replication driver and start colo.
